Kelly Fletcher is a needlework designer with a focus on hand embroidery. She founded Kelly Fletcher Needlework Design in 2009 and designs digital patterns in PDF format, which she sells as instant downloads through her online stores on and Craftsy. She is the author of Embroidered Home (Kyle Books) and creates embroidered content for publishers around the world for publication in books and magazines, such as Stitch by Margaret Rowan, Inspirations magazine in Australia and Ideas magazine in South Africa. Kelly is the creator of standalone magazine supplement Embroidery Ideas and has designed embroidery kits for sale in Barnes & Noble in the US. She also gives the occasional workshop.
